Definitions
Core meanings and parts of speech for inverted.
adjective
being in such a position that top and bottom are reversed; "a quotation mark is sometimes called an inverted comma"; "an upside-down cake"
See also: upside-down
adjective
(of a plant ovule) completely inverted; turned back 180 degrees on its stalk
See also: anatropous
